Bristol Rovers are set to strengthen their squad this summer, with Blackpool enquiring about Luke Southwood and York City showing interest in Jed Ward.
What's happening with Southwood and Ward?
The two players were listed as available for transfer/loan by the club last Tuesday. Blackpool have already enquired about Southwood, who played under Ian Evatt at Bolton Wanderers. York City are also understood to have a firm interest in Ward following his impressive campaign on loan at Yeovil Town.
